Lady Wildcats add two sweeps to winning record

LADY WILDCAT junior Maddy Zink puts up a pass in a recent contest against the Flagler Lady Panthers. The Lady Wildcats swept Caliche and Holyoke on the court this week.

Fleming's Lady Wildcats added two sweeps to their prior 7-1 season record last week. The local ladies traveled to Caliche on Tuesday, Sept. 14 where they took a quick win over the Lady Buffaloes and headed to Holyoke on Saturday, Sept. 18 to play a close contest with the 2A Lady Dragons.

Tuesday's action at Caliche finished fast with the Lady Wildcats holding the Lady Buffaloes to single digits in sets one and three. Fleming earned a three-set sweep by scores of 25-9, 25-11 and 25-7.

Sophomore Madi Serrato served eight aces in the contest. She made just one serving error on 26 attempts. Seniors Whitney Chintala and Sam Pope followed with three aces apiece.

Junior Kally Kirkwood led at the net offensively and defensively. She put 12 kills on the floor with just one hitting error. On defense, she put up six blocks; four solo and two assisted.

Junior Lexi Schaefer led the Lady Wildcats' back row efforts. She put up nine digs and received eight serves with one error between the two categories.

Serrato followed in digs with six; Chintala added another five.

Chintala followed Schaefer in serve-receive putting up seven passes. Senior Zoey Vandenbark added another five passes from the back row.

Saturday's match at Holyoke proved a little more competitive for the Lady Wildcats. Although the Lady Dragons fell in three, they put up more comparable scores to the visiting team coming within three and four points in all three sets. Fleming swept, 25-22, 25-21 and 25-22.

Five players hit double digits in digs from the back row against Holyoke. Chintala led the charge with 23 ups. Schaefer followed closely behind Chintala's effort with 21 digs. Vandenbark and Kirkwood each added 15 digs; Pope rounded out the top five diggers with 11.

Three of the five also led in passes on serve receive. Schaefer led in that column with 25 passes. Chintala put up 22 while Vandenbark added another 10.

Kirkwood contributed top numbers at the net in kills with 17. She also added three blocks on defense at the net. Junior Maddy Harms matched Kirkwood's defensive showing at the net with three blocks of her own. She put up one solo and two assisted blocks.

Junior Laney Schliesser and Kirkwood split setting duties for the match. Schliesser assisted the Lady Wildcat hitters with 18 sets; Kirkwood put up 13 for the match.

The wins put the Lady Wildcats at 9-1 on the season. They maintain a 3-1 league record.

This week, the Lady Wildcats stay on the road with matches on Thursday, Sept. 23 and Wednesday, Sept. 29.

The first contest of the week takes them to Lone Star to face off with the Lady Longhorns. According to MaxPreps, the Lady Longhorns enter at 4-5 overall. Results of a match last Thursday at St. Francis, Kan., were not reported on the site. Game time at Lone Star is set for 5:30 p.m.

On Wednesday, Sept. 29, Fleming takes their game on the road to Gilcrest where they'll take on the Valley High School Lady Vikings. Valley, a 3A team, stands at 6-2 overall and currently holds the number five spot in their league at 1-1 in league play. Match time at Gilcrest is slated for 5 p.m.
